Crockpot Cajun Smothered Potatoes with Sausage and Shrimp

Prep Time: 20 mins
Cook Time: 6 hrs
Total Time: 6 hrs 20 mins
Cuisine: Cajun
Serves: 6 servings

Ingredients

  1. 6 medium potatoes, diced
  2. 1 pound sausage, sliced
  3. 1 pound shrimp, peeled and deveined
  4. 1 onion, chopped
  5. 2 cloves garlic, minced
  6. 2 cups Cajun seasoning
  7. 1 cup chicken broth

Instructions

  1. Prepare all ingredients by washing and chopping potatoes into 1-inch cubes, slicing sausage into half-moon shapes, peeling and deveining shrimp, and finely chopping onion and garlic.
  2. Generously coat the inside of your crockpot with non-stick cooking spray to prevent sticking and ease cleanup.
  3. Layer the diced potatoes evenly across the bottom of the crockpot, creating a solid base for the other ingredients.
  4. Sprinkle half of the Cajun seasoning over the potatoes, ensuring even coverage for maximum flavor infusion.
  5. Add sliced sausage on top of the seasoned potatoes, distributing pieces uniformly throughout the crockpot.
  6. Scatter chopped onions and minced garlic over the sausage layer to distribute aromatic flavors.
  7. Pour chicken broth slowly over the ingredients to provide moisture and help create a rich, flavorful sauce.
  8. Sprinkle remaining Cajun seasoning over the entire mixture, ensuring a robust and spicy flavor profile.
  9. Cover crockpot and set to low heat, allowing ingredients to cook and meld together for 5-6 hours.
  10. During the last 30 minutes of cooking, gently add peeled shrimp on top of the mixture, allowing them to steam and cook through.
  11. Once cooking is complete, carefully stir the ingredients to ensure even distribution of flavors and shrimp are fully cooked.
  12. Serve hot directly from the crockpot, using a large spoon to capture potatoes, sausage, shrimp, and the flavorful sauce.

Tips

  1. Choose the right potatoes: Opt for waxy potatoes like Yukon Gold or red potatoes that hold their shape during slow cooking.
  2. Customize your spice level: Adjust the Cajun seasoning to suit your heat tolerance. For a milder version, use less seasoning or choose a mild Cajun blend.
  3. Shrimp timing is crucial: Adding shrimp in the last 30 minutes prevents overcooking and keeps them tender and juicy.
  4. Enhance flavor depth: For an extra flavor boost, consider using andouille sausage instead of regular smoked sausage.
  5. Prep ahead: You can chop ingredients the night before and store them in the refrigerator to save morning preparation time.
  6. Serve with accompaniments: Pair this dish with crusty French bread or rice to soak up the delicious sauce.
  7. Storage tip: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
